Investment Banking Analyst – Execution


Location: Hyderabad (On-site)

Firm: Anreya Capital Advisors


About Anreya Capital Advisors


Anreya Capital Advisors is a sector focused M&A and Fundraise advisory firm with a sharp focus on technology and IT services businesses . We advise founders, strategic buyers, and private equity funds on high-trust, complex M&A and fundraising transactions.


You will work closely with founders and key decision-makers across both target companies and the buyer ecosystem, giving you direct exposure to some of the most influential and high-impact leaders across the global business landscape.


Role Overview


We are looking to hire an Investment Banking Analyst – Execution to work on deal support and transaction execution . This role offers hands-on exposure to live M&A transactions, market research, buyer outreach support, Information Memorandums (IMs), and financial models.


The role is designed for candidates who want to build a long-term career in high-quality advisory and investment banking .


Key Responsibilities


1. Origination & Market Research

  • Conduct detailed research on strategic buyers, PE-backed platforms, and technology services firms
  • Build and maintain buyer lists and market maps across Data, Cloud, ERP, AI and adjacent tech services
  • Track market trends, recent transactions, and comparable deal activity


2. Outreach & Pipeline Support

  • Support founder-led outreach by drafting professional emails and LinkedIn messages
  • Manage follow-ups, responses
  • Track NDAs, expressions of interest, and engagement status
  • Prepare concise briefing notes ahead of meetings and calls


3. Transaction Execution Support

  • Assist in preparation and updating of Information Memorandums (IMs), including:
  • Company overview
  • Service offerings
  • Market positioning
  • Support financial modelling activities such as:
  • Revenue and cost build-ups
  • Client-wise revenue analysis
  • Scenario and sensitivity analysis
  • Maintain clean, structured Excel models and professional presentation materials


4. Process & Data Management

  • Maintain organized deal trackers, data rooms, and documentation
  • Ensure accuracy and consistency across research, outreach, and deal materials
  • Support internal process standardisation and best practices
